Considering opening a taproom as part of your craft brewery? Be sure you know the ins and outs of taproom law in your area before you start to sample those delicious brews.
While taprooms are a great way to increase exposure, interest and yes – sell a few more pints – it’s important to be careful when going about this new venture. Laws governing alcohol consumption and sales are tough, and consequences of not following things to the letter of the law include loosing your license, paying heavy fines and having your business shut down for good.
The first thing to do is involve your lawyer, or get one if you don’t already have one. Find out what the laws are in your area, fill out the required paperwork, and discover the major DONT’s involved. They may be less obvious then you think!
Once that part is done and you know you’ve got the law on your side you can begin impressing more people with your amazing concoctions.
